Union gives away pillows and PJs

The New York State Laborers Union Local 17 partnered with the New York State Laborer’s Health and Safety Trust Fund to give away pajamas, pillows, school supplies and toys to children in need and at no cost.

The event was set up in just a few days and held at the Newburgh Armory Unity Center, located at 321 South William Street in Newburgh, on Tuesday, November 17 from 9 a.m. to 12 p.m.

In the past, the union had done giving trees where people received a variety of different gifts. However, people requested pajamas and pillows time and time again so they figured they would launch the first ever “Pillows and PJS” event. The giveaway falls under the Laborers International Union of North America’s (LIUNA) Feel the Care community outreach initiative.
